> On Sunday, April 26, 2020 at 9:46:39 PM UTC-7, A Gloom wrote:
>>
>> For when editing svg's in tiddler edit mode, to manually select section
>> view and zoom in & out of svg in the preview window-- temporarily edit the
>> svg viewBox and width attributes.
>>
>> <svg viewBox="0 0 100 100" width="100">
>>
>> To change view to certian area:
>>
>> left half only of svg:
>> viewBox="50 50 50 50"
>>
>> To zoom in: width="200"
>> or edit 3rd & 4th number of viewBox smaller:
>> viewBox="0 0 50 50"
>> To zoom out: width="50"
>> or edit 3rd & 4th number of viewBox smaller:
>> viewBox="0 0 200 200"
>>
>> Combine the two to view sections with zoom in.
>>
>> The viewBox and width attributes can be changed back to original settings
>> when done editing.
